I had an enjoyable time roleplaying with your mage Shilarra. You seemed to like staying in-character but, by all appearances, were not fanatical about it. As far as I am concerned that is the best way to play on a server with a relatively large population. Immersion, depth, and narrative flow are all great but, let's face it, most of us are not masters at interactive storytelling.

Just as it is rewarding to strive to improve at roleplay and to flesh out our characters as three dimensional beings (with flaws) it is good to remember that, ultimately, the person we are interacting with is another player (i.e. a human being with feelings).

Also.. Hoihe's draconic titles' authenticity:
FR wiki/Draconomicon wrote:Genrally, the Draconic sentence follows the order of Subject Verb Object, though the Subject may be omitted if it is understood or part of a command. Also, if a sentence is a command, and written, is will often include the previously mentioned "fireburst" symbol (*). Draconic has no word for "my" or "mine", but uses a series of prefixes, depending on the exact meaning. An object that is claimed a dragon speaker would begin with "veth" or "vethi", a being with a relationship to the speaker, such as friend or relative, begins with "er" or "erthe", and all other forms of the possesive begin with "ar" or "ari". For example, for a dragon to say "my sword", or "the sword is mine", he only needs to say "vethicaex". Or, to say "my enemy", he would say "arirlim". To indicate possession by another, the name of the possessor is combined with the object into a single word and prefaced with "ar" or "ari". For example, to say "my enemy's sword" he would say "arirlimcaex".
(same thing is found in draconomicon. But it's summed up well on FR wiki.)
